在樓梯處布置的路由器均采用持續電源供電
2024/10/16 14:02:45點擊:
為了增強簇頭的可靠性,在樓梯處布置的路由器均采用持續電源供電,且多個路由器充當備份簇頭,當簇頭節點發生故障時,具有*大ID的路由器自動當選為簇頭節點,開始重新組簇;協調器將從路由器發送來的數據進行處理,并通過互聯網發送給上位機。
傳感器節點軟件設計傳感器節點主要功能是采集數據或啟動現場報警,其軟件流程如下:(1)首先,進行硬件初始化,然后接收路由器的組簇數據包,選擇加入具有*大信號強度的路由器所在的簇,并發送則請求申請加入簇;(2)當成功加入簇后,節電進入低功耗的休眠狀態,采用定時器中斷方式接收由ZigBee中心協調器發送過來的命令,并啟動傳感器進行數據采集;(3)對傳感器采集的數據進行判斷,如果超過安全閥值時,啟動報警裝置進行現場報警。
路由器軟件設計路由器主要功能是組簇,接收簇內傳感器節點的數據并將其發送給協調器,同時接收協調器發送的命令,其軟件流程如下:(1)首先初始化硬件,具有*大ID的路由器節點自動成為簇頭;(2)簇頭向各傳感器節點發送組簇數據包,各傳感器節點在收到組簇數據包后加入具有*大信號接收強度的簇頭所在簇;(3)簇頭節點為簇內所有節點分配ID和地址;(4)當組簇完成后,路由器同時定時中斷方式來監聽串口命令,如果監聽到協調器的命令,則發送命令給傳感器節點進行數據采集,當收到傳感器發送的數據后,將其轉發給協調器。
- 上一篇:智能小區安防系統架構基于以上智能小區安防系統設計的理念 2024/10/16
- 下一篇:接收數據并對數據進行融合處理*終發送給上位機 2024/10/16